What Are the Best SEO Steps For A Website?

Exploring the ways, you can optimize your website effectively in search engine.

It is no secret that in today’s competitive online world, it can be quite a challenge to get a new website optimized to show up consistently on search results. 

If you don’t know the right steps towards SEO optimizing and managing your website correctly, it can be left in the dark and eventually become a wasteland nobody visits.

So, what can you do to optimize your website effectively? Here are the best steps for SEO optimizing your website.

SEO Blocks

Pick The Right Domain Name:

It is the name, people can find your website using search engines, so make sure it’s memorable, and it stands out from the crowd.

Make sure that the name is relevant to what you are trying to present to the world and is easy to remember.

Do some research and see what kind of pages already exist with a similar theme to analyze and pick up inspiration. You should then try to find your unique niche in the field and implement it in your domain name.

Have an SSL Certificate

SSL certificate is now a prerequisite for every website. Different SSL certificate types like SAN SSL certificate, wildcard SSL, multi-domain SSL are designed for site’s security requirement.

An Extended Validation Certificate being a single domain certificate offers the highest validation and 256-bit encryption.

The authority requires in-depth validation by requiring business-related documents and assurance from third party resources for business existence.

Whereas, a wildcard certificate is useful to a domain and all its firs level of subdomains.

It means that search engines view your website as being safer, more trustworthy, and rank it up higher on results than a site without this kind of a certificate.

Google Analytics:

To keep track of how well your website is doing, a great tool you can use is Google Analytics.

Google Analytics can help you monitor how many people visit your website and where they usually come.

SEO analytics

This way, you know exactly where your audience is coming from and can tailor your SEO optimization towards those people, including things such as keywords. 

Implementing Keywords:

While we are at the topic of keywords, keyword research goes a long way into effectively optimizing your web page.

Once you figure out precisely what you are trying to present to your audience, do some research on the topic and find out what competitors are doing, or you can try out Google’s Keyword Planner and use its suggestions.

How Do You Get The Right Keywords For a Website?

You can start by asking yourself simple questions such as:

What is the website about, and what is the primary purpose of the page? 

Post relevant content that is up to date and attractive to the audience. The content that s displayed on your website is the primary way you are communicating with your audience. This plays a massive role in the way most website achieve top rankings on Google.

Everything you publish on your website is addressed as content, with the most common categories being:

Web page content — An introduction to the site featuring about section, contact section, categories, and so on.

Blog posts — These posts should make up the bulk of your website, as blog posts can be written continuously and updated. It ensures that you are always up to date with the latest trends and keywords related to your business of choice.

eBooks, white papers and reports. — These can be added as benefits for people to subscribe to your website using newsletters. It may be on relevant topics or subtopics of your website theme.

Newsletters are an effective way to gather an audience of constant readers and visitors and a way to effectively create an email list you can promote to in the long run.

You can even implement features such as sales pages, videos, pictures, infographics, and more.

Optimize your website’s URLs:

In simple terms, this means that every link on your website should be easy to understand and detect.

For example, when you visit the About page on a website, it’s usually located in or written in the style of www.website.com/about, instead of most default values website builders use such as www.website.com/sqwwe212331qwe.

The shorter the URL, the easier it is to find. Keep this in mind when optimizing the structure of your website.

Title tags play an essential role in the way Google perceives the content on your website. 

Even before the page loads, Google can look at your tags to learn more about what the page is about. It makes it another right area in which you can use your target keywords.

The title tag should be short, 60 words at the most, as that’s the number of words Google will showcase on search engine results.

Improve The Speed of Your Website:

To do this, you can start by optimizing the images, as they take the most time to load.

The larger the images, the slower the load time for users even with slower internet connections, such as the people still using 3G technology or are connected to a slow Wi-Fi network. 

If you are using platforms such as WordPress to create your website, use only the necessary plugins as these can also slow down the website’s load time and decrease overall traffic as most people have short attention spans and don’t want to wait 5 or more seconds for a website to load.

Website Speed

While we are talking about images, you can use them to your advantage by customizing their name.

Once you write your selected keywords on the images on your website, Google can forward people to your website through those images.

For example, once you upload an image to your website, it should look something like name.jpg.

If you are using page builders such as WordPress, you can easily change the title and alt text of your image within the customization menu it offers.

If your website is built manually by you or a company, you can easily customize the HTML code.

Find the image you want to optimize, an example being <img src=”name.jpg” alt=” name keyword”> and change it to your desired keyword.

Getting Links Can Earn You a Lot of Exposure Long Term:

To earn links, you can implement a few strategies such as: Creating content that interacts with other people, such as guest posts or infographics, which will entice people to share it and link to it. 

Promoting your content to the right audience is also extremely important. So, having people continuously linking other like-minded people towards your website can also help tremendously in ranking you higher in search results.

Start Building Relationships With Influencers:

Influencers are a set of people who have acquired a specific audience. This audience usually follows them for the specific content that they share, an example being YouTuber’s who play video games.

YouTuber’s who play video games that attract gamers, people interested in that type of content, so if your website is about gaming, getting in touch with these people can help bring more audience towards your website.

Another example would be Instagram influencers. Most of the famous people on Instagram promote flashy lifestyles, visit exotic places, or drive expensive vehicles.

Influencer Marketing 2

So, for example, if you are promoting a travel blog or a blog about cars, you can connect with these influencers and work with them.

They can bring their ever-growing audience to your website, leading to consistent and stable growth over time.

Eventually, people will start perceiving you as your entity, and you will eventually not even need to promote your content to gain a bigger audience. 

Make Your Website Responsive & Optimized For Multiple Devices:

Responsiveness of a website also plays a role in how Google ranks sites.

Different people use different devices to view online content; some choose to display this content on their computers, while others prefer using tablets or phones.

Making your website responsive leads to happier visitors and inspires people to stay on your site longer and view more of the content you are providing them.

Submitting your sitemap to Google with the Google Search Console can speed up the optimization process.

By default, Google will find your website through its algorithms and A.I., but you can speed up the process by directly adding it.


In conclusion, SEO optimizing your website is tedious work, but it can also be a lot of fun.

With the number of tools, we have on the market today; it should be more comfortable than ever to properly optimize your website and get the most out of it.

By targeting the right audience with the help of these tools and influencers, you can work towards building your brand of custom-tailored content and eventually win even more people over on your own.

If this is still too overwhelming and you are looking to hire a professional SEO company to take care of everything for you, we have worked with the businessmedia.ee team founded by Karl Kangur on several projects with great success. 

The most important thing to remember is to be consistent with the type of content you are producing and to be always active to grow your audience.